Quick overview of Atal Tinkering Labs

Atal Tinkering Labs (ATLs) are school-based innovation spaces launched under Atal Innovation Mission (AIM), NITI Aayog, to nurture problem-solving, creativity, and entrepreneurship in students from Class 6–12. Each ATL is typically equipped with 3D printers, electronics, robotics kits, sensors, tools, and DIY materials so students can learn by doing, not just by reading.​

NITI Aayog provides a grant-in-aid of 20 lakh per selected school—10 lakh as a one-time establishment fund and 10 lakh released over 5 years for operations and maintenance (2 lakh per year). This amount has to be planned carefully for ATL lab equipment, training, events, and smooth ATL implementation in schools.​

Understand the ATL grant and lab cost

Before finalizing any vendor, your school leadership should clearly understand the ATL grant structure and typical ATL lab cost.​

Key points to keep in mind:​

  • ATL grant is 20 lakh over 5 years (10 lakh establishment + 10 lakh O&M).

  • The establishment fund is used for core ATL lab setup: 3D printer, laptops/PCs, tools, robotics kits, safety equipment, furniture, etc.

  • The O&M fund supports teacher honorarium, consumables, competitions, repair, and ATL events.

A good ATL implementation partner will help you prepare a realistic budget that respects AIM guidelines and avoids overspending on flashy but low-utility items. In cities like Pune or Bengaluru, where vendors are plenty, this cost clarity helps you avoid hidden charges and overpriced equipment.​

Must-have qualities in an ATL implementation partner

When your school starts shortlisting ATL partners, use a clear checklist so that decisions are based on value, not just price.​

1. Strong understanding of NITI Aayog ATL guidelines

Your partner must know the official ATL application, procurement, and fund-utilization guidelines issued by AIM, NITI Aayog. They should be able to:​

  • Suggest ATL equipment that aligns with the recommended ATL kit list.​

  • Help map purchases to establishment vs O&M budget heads.​

Partners who routinely work with schools across India—CBSE, Kendriya Vidyalaya, PM SHRI Schools, and private schools—naturally understand compliance and documentation better.​

2. End-to-end ATL lab setup support

Avoid vendors who only ship boxes and leave the rest to your teachers. A reliable ATL lab setup partner should support:​

  • Layout planning of your ATL space according to safety and accessibility norms.​

  • Installation and testing of all equipment, including 3D printer, robotics kits, laptops, and tools.​

  • Initial bootcamps or launch events to generate excitement among students and parents.​

In many Indian cities, schools that treated ATL as a one-time purchase end up with idle equipment and underutilized grant money.​

3. Curriculum, activities, and year-long engagement

ATL is not a one-week science fair—it is a year-round program. The right implementation partner supports you with:​

  • Age-appropriate activity plans for Grades 6–12 mapped to ATL themes like robotics, IoT, AI, and design thinking.​

  • Stepwise ATL activity calendars across the academic year, including festivals, innovation challenges, and exhibitions.​

  • Alignment with national initiatives like ATL Marathon and other AIM competitions.​

Look for real samples: ask the partner to show demo lesson plans, student project portfolios, or case stories from schools in your region.​

4. Teacher training and hand-holding

The most advanced ATL lab equipment will fail if your teachers are not confident using it. An effective ATL partner should offer:​

  • On-site and online ATL training for ATL in‑charge and subject teachers (science, math, computer, vocational).​

  • Refresher sessions when new equipment is added or when new teachers join.​

  • Simple documentation and video tutorials that teachers can revisit.​

Schools in cities like Pune, Mumbai, and Lucknow that invest in continuous teacher upskilling see far higher ATL usage and student participation compared to schools that treat training as a one-time event.​

5. Proven track record and references

Ask every prospective partner:

  • How many ATLs have you implemented so far?

  • Can you share contacts of principals or ATL in‑charge from existing client schools?

Many leading ATL solution providers showcase case studies where ATL activity counts went from a few dozen in several years to thousands of documented sessions in a single term once structured support started. Speaking to a school from your own state or board (CBSE, ICSE, State Board) gives you a realistic sense of what to expect.​

6. After-sales support and maintenance

ATL lab equipment like 3D printers, electronics modules, and laptops require periodic maintenance and occasional repair. A dependable partner will:​

  • Offer clear warranty and AMC (Annual Maintenance Contract) options.​

  • Maintain a responsive service team that can support schools even in smaller towns and rural blocks.​

  • Help you plan consumables and spares within the ATL O&M grant.​

Common mistakes schools make while choosing an ATL partner

Many schools in India, from central Delhi to smaller towns along major corridors like Pune–Satara or Lucknow–Kanpur, unknowingly repeat the same mistakes when selecting an ATL partner.​

Some frequent pitfalls include:

  • Choosing purely on lowest ATL lab cost without checking equipment quality or training depth.​

  • Buying every item in one go instead of phasing purchases based on student readiness and teacher capacity.​

  • Ignoring documentation and ATL activity tracking, which are critical during audits and AIM reviews.​

The right partner will steer you away from these traps and help you view ATL as a long-term innovation ecosystem, not just a lab room.​

FAQ: Atal Tinkering Lab implementation in schools

Q1. What is the total ATL grant for schools?
The ATL grant is 20 lakh per selected school: 10 lakh as a one-time establishment grant and 10 lakh spread over 5 years for operations and maintenance.​

Q2. What is the typical ATL lab cost for initial setup?
Most schools use 8–10 lakh from the establishment grant for ATL lab setup, including 3D printer, computers, tools, robotics kits, safety items, and basic furniture, depending on local prices and lab size.​

Q3. Who can help with ATL grant utilization and planning?
Schools usually work with specialized ATL implementation partners who understand AIM and NITI Aayog guidelines and can help plan purchases, activities, and training within the sanctioned grant.​

Q4. How important is teacher training for ATL?
Teacher training is crucial because ATL success depends on regular, guided student use of the lab; trained teachers are more confident to run projects, competitions, and innovation challenges.​

Q5. Can rural or small-town schools also run successful ATLs?
Yes, many rural and small-town schools have built highly active ATLs by partnering with experienced vendors, using ATL funds effectively, and linking projects to real local problems like agriculture, water, or local transport.​
